3 Common Reasons For Water Spots on Wall Surfaces


Contrary to popular belief, water spots on walls do not always come from bad structure products. There are a number of causes of water stains on walls. These include:

Poor Drainage


When making a building plan, it is essential to guarantee adequate drain. This will avoid water from seeping into the wall surfaces. Where the drain system is obstructed or missing, below ground wetness accumulates. This web links to excessive wetness that you notice on the walls of your building.
The leading reason of damp walls, in this case, can be a poor water drainage system. It can likewise be because of poor monitoring of sewer pipelines that run through the building.

Wet


When hot moist air meets dry cold air, it creates water beads to form on the walls of structures. This takes place in shower rooms and kitchens when there is steam from cooking or showers. The water droplets can tarnish the surrounding walls in these parts of your home and also spread to various other areas.
Wet or condensation impacts the roof as well as walls of buildings. When the wall surface is wet, it develops a suitable setting for the growth of microorganisms and also fungi.

Pipe Leaks


Most houses have a network of water pipelines within the wall surfaces. It constantly raises the feasibility of such pipes, as there is little oxygen within the wall surfaces.
Yet, a disadvantage to this is that water leakage affects the walls of the structure and also causes widespread damages. A telltale sign of defective pipes is the look of a water discolor on the wall surface.

Water Stains on Wall: Repair Tips


When dealing with water discolorations, home owners would typically want a quick repair. Yet, they would certainly soon realize this is counterproductive as the water spots persist. Right here are a few valuable suggestions that will direct you in the repair of water discolorations on wall surfaces:
  • Always fix the cause of water discolorations on wall surfaces

  • Engage the help of professional fixing solutions

  • Method routine sanitation and also clear out blocked sewage systems

  • When constructing a home in a water logged area, ensure that the employees perform appropriate grading

  • Tiling areas that are prone to high condensation, such as the bathroom and kitchen, assists in decreasing the build-up of wet

  • Dehumidifiers are likewise helpful in keeping the dampness levels at bay

  • Pro Suggestion


    A houseplant in your home likewise enhances its moisture. So, if your home is already moist, you may want to present houseplants with very little transpiration. An example of ideal houseplants is succulents.

    How to Remove Water Stains From Your Walls Without Repainting


    The easy way to get water stains off walls


    Water stains aren’t going to appear on tile; they need a more absorbent surface, which is why they show up on bare walls. Since your walls are probably painted, this presents a problem: How can you wash a wall without damaging it and risk needing to repait the entire room?


    According to Igloo Surfaces, you should start gently and only increase the intensity of your cleaning methods if basic remedies don’t get the job done. Start with a simple solution of dish soap and warm water, at a ratio of about one to two. Use a cloth dipped in the mixture to apply the soapy water to your stain. Gently rub it in from the top down, then rinse with plain water and dry thoroughly with a hair dryer on a cool setting.



    If that doesn’t work, fill a spray bottle with a mixture of vinegar, lemon juice, and baking soda. Shake it up and spray it on the stain. Leave it for about an hour, then use a damp cloth to rub it away. You may have to repeat this process a few times to get the stain all the way out, so do this when you have time for multiple hour-long soaking intervals.


    How to get water stains out of wood


    Maybe you have wood paneling or cabinets that are looking grody from water stains too, whether in your kitchen or bathroom. Per Better Homes and Gardens, you have a few options for removing water marks on your wooden surfaces.


  • You can let mayonnaise sit on your stain overnight, then wipe it away in the morning and polish your wood afterward.


  • You can also mix equal parts vinegar and olive oil and apply to the stain with a cloth, wiping in the direction of the grain until the stain disappears. Afterward, wipe the surface down with a clean, dry cloth.


  • Try placing an iron on a low heat setting over a cloth on top of the stain. Press it down for a few seconds and remove it to see if the stain is letting up, then try again until you’re satisfied. (Be advised that this works best for still-damp stains.)
